Transaction 18c9bccc2326649162aed2f5540f15bb19e2156e9ce69ebe30126861b03820a4
1 Input
1 Output
-
18c9bccc2326649162aed2f5540f15bb19e2156e9ce69ebe30126861b03820a4:0
- value
- 426194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0522543348028d30b5b70f04c828096238e4757f OP_EQUAL
- address
- 32AARiYxhwP4HWsMQB91QUFAD15UnVNcsP